Financial Alchemy
I read this book called 'The Four Elements of Financial Alchemy' by Jacques F. Vallee. 3 points open up my mind. They are:
a. What wealth means to me
Does wealth mean only money in the bank? Does more money in the bank mean that I am a happier person? Real wealth is relative.
Real wealth should include good health, love from family and friends and being able to achieve your dreams.
b. Personal Control
Any labour of yours that turns into gold, is not for your neighbour to manage and hold.
I work hard for my money and I should be responsible for it. Nurture it lovingly and it will blossom. Do not let another manage your money unless I am too lazy to do it. The management fees and bad forecast will rob you of both time and money.
c. Personal Shelter
A sturdy shelter you must buy, the better to keep your powder dry.
Have one home to call your home. Have a few more for investment. Rental yield might be conservative but the house is for real. Give my children each a home and they will be ahead of the race.
